Some examples of customs that we practice in todays military include; never criticize the Army or a leader in public, never wear a superiors rank by saying something like, the first sergeant says to do this when he said no such thing: you should speak with your own voice, do not run indoors at the sound of reveille or retreat, and never avoid an officer or the nations flag to avoid saluting., The United States Army is structured on several values and principles that it upholds, among these are military bearing, discipline and respect. CUSTOMS AND TRADITIONS - United States Marine Corps Since 1921, the birthday of the Marine Corps has been officially celebrated each year on Nov. 10, since it was on this date in 1775 that Continental Congress resolved, "That two Battalions of Marines be raised."
